NANO-SHARK

NANO-SHARK develops a deep tech nanotexturing process on continuous adhesive films, inspired by shark skin, to make an already patented Linari nanomaterial industrially viable for low-friction functional coatings.

NanoClean Project

The NanoClean project aims to develop a nanostructured antibacterial and antiviral coating for high-touch surfaces.

AvDesk 4

The project aims to develop, integrate, and validate advanced digital technologies for neuro-visual rehabilitation in telemedicine, enabling innovative treatments both from home, hospitals and in rehabilitation centers.

Medical Waste Treating 4.0

R&D project aimed at the creation of an innovative automated system for the treatment and ennobling of medical waste in an End-of-Waste perspective.
